Like i said in my earlier post... the plaqued hand-built LT4's seem to show up once in awhile... i checked myself by identifying a few of the 2020 ZL1's on the market with pictures to proof this... unfortunately, i lost a page of my data ...so i do not have the last VIN for the early build plaqued LT4, which was somewhere in the 900 range.

Here are some VIN endings of the Plaqued Hand-built LT4's i found , 3032 ,11471, 12678, 14104, 15082, 15179, 16182, 16513, 22004, 22711, 24183... and there are certainly a few more to add here and there.

Lets not forget that the 2020's are still being produced and will be till sometime this summer... so that means that some other plaqued engines may appear in the future.
My car's VIN ending is 15179 , LT4 built by Samuel Hines mated to a 6-speed manual trans., had it delivered home to Quebec Canada on Jan.23 2020 , car was built sometime in Nov. 2019 after strike.

I figure the factory was somewhere between the VIN numbers 9000 to 10000 range when the strike happened... please correct me if i'm wrong.
